Nitrous oxide (N2O) emissions from Transport (Energy) in India
India: Nitrous oxide (N2O) emissions from Transport (Energy) was 7.48 Mt CO2e in 2024. ◆ Volatile
Nitrous oxide (N2O) emissions from Transport (Energy) in India, 1970–2024
Source: EDGAR (Emissions Database for Global Atmospheric Research) Community GHG Database, Joint Research Centre (JRC) - European Commission. Measured in Mt CO2e.
Analysis
India recorded 7.48 Mt CO2e for nitrous oxide (n2o) emissions from transport (energy) in 2024. That is the highest value across all 55 years on record.
Compared with earlier readings it is up 5.9% on the previous year and up 27.7% over ten years.
Over the whole period, nitrous oxide (n2o) emissions from transport (energy) in India peaked at 7.48 Mt CO2e in 2024 and was at its lowest, 0.7694 Mt CO2e, in 1971.
That places India 3rd out of 194 countries with data for 2024, putting it in the top 10%.
The series is highly variable year to year, so single readings are best treated with caution.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1970s | 1.04 Mt CO2e | 0.7694 Mt CO2e | 1.48 Mt CO2e | 10 |
| 1980s | 1.57 Mt CO2e | 1.2 Mt CO2e | 2.14 Mt CO2e | 10 |
| 1990s | 2.46 Mt CO2e | 2.16 Mt CO2e | 2.74 Mt CO2e | 10 |
| 2000s | 3.14 Mt CO2e | 2.47 Mt CO2e | 4.65 Mt CO2e | 10 |
| 2010s | 6.02 Mt CO2e | 5.18 Mt CO2e | 6.83 Mt CO2e | 10 |
| 2020s | 6.72 Mt CO2e | 5.56 Mt CO2e | 7.48 Mt CO2e | 5 |

About this data
A measure of annual emissions of nitrous oxide (N2O), one of the six Kyoto greenhouse gases (GHG), from the transportation sector (subsector of the energy sector) including IPCC 2006 codes 1.A.3.a Civil Aviation, 1.A.3.b_noRES Road Transportation no resuspension, 1.A.3.c Railways, 1.A.3.d Water-borne Navigation, 1.A.3.e Other Transportation.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
